Commit Graph

2558 Commits

Author SHA1 Message Date
svcscm
1539ed8a96 Updating submodules
Summary:
GitHub commits:

244b6f44a5

Reviewed By: bigfootjon

fbshipit-source-id: 0104c9e80d3f6ebf71cac733a8ceb6e638c6ca5a
2020-11-04 19:11:56 -08:00
svcscm
4b400fc6d9 Updating submodules
Summary:
GitHub commits:

e9ab1bc640
58b6028a6e

Reviewed By: bigfootjon

fbshipit-source-id: 7f945fd148233c8d2e72d001a8b6a4fd5f0bf2d7
2020-11-04 18:29:49 -08:00
svcscm
6af3249c9e Updating submodules
Summary:
GitHub commits:

00a72c8f8a
6e279175da
04e2e1fb63
24a1dfab7f
1f627210ca
92fcebf05b
ccb41c6841
763af65369
7e2bf4e27e
9efa46e9d2
ac6d2546d8
97b3ccd421

Reviewed By: bigfootjon

fbshipit-source-id: 23bd3a52169644f8d2d2ccc155610234a37308e0
2020-11-04 17:34:01 -08:00
svcscm
85d5aee2d1 Updating submodules
Summary:
GitHub commits:

6c7cc81ea6
90d5d2a1f8
23a7d72744
aaf2076d81
8b67f45829
c9c9709a1a
000de84f70
aff3c87886
765739586d
daaaaf2171
1a7d0b0ca9
3bf4a93e7e
131995399d

Reviewed By: bigfootjon

fbshipit-source-id: 561b1007fa6a65bb2d0239b2823ec7ed9fdafeb1
2020-11-04 16:43:25 -08:00
Alexey Spiridonov
d0faf27e9f Fix OSS build
Summary:
There are two separate changes here.

### Use `find_package`

The old setup of "let's manually enumerate and order the libraries that Bistro depends on" worked fine, except:
 - it was a bit brittle (requiring occasional patches as deps changed), and
 - it garnered a lot of feedback to the effect of "your build is weird, so it's probably broken because of that."

Now I expect to have fewer breaks and more plausible deniability :)

 More importantly, this should make it much easier to migrate to `getdeps.py`.

## Statically link `fmt`

After `fmt` was added as a `folly` dependency, and linked into Folly code used by Bistro, its tests would fail to run with this error: `test_sqlite_task_store: error while loading shared libraries: libfmt.so.6: cannot open shared object file: No such file or directory`.

Something was getting messed up in the dynamic linking, and it wasn't clear to me what -- the way that Bistro is linking its dependencies certainly seems sensible. Most likely one of the dependencies is incompatible with dynamic linking in a subtle way. I suspect Proxygen.

The `fmt.py` change in this diff addresses this problem by forcing static linking on the offending library.

Reviewed By: yfeldblum

Differential Revision: D24604309

fbshipit-source-id: 35ecbbb277b25907ecaee493e8b0081d9f20b865
2020-11-04 16:16:49 -08:00
Alexey Spiridonov
b80291023a Fix discovery of libsodium
Summary:
By putting this in `fizz-config.cmake`, we can use depend on the `sodium` target without compromising our dependents ability to find the library.

Put the search module in the common location under `fbcode_builder/CMake` to let dependents use it.

Reviewed By: yfeldblum

Differential Revision: D24686041

fbshipit-source-id: 942d1ab34feef6cadac2b584eb8cb2d999bae0ca
2020-11-04 16:16:49 -08:00
svcscm
a765b961bd Updating submodules
Summary:
GitHub commits:

22e23f8e21

Reviewed By: bigfootjon

fbshipit-source-id: b4fdfe5cc64eb01aa069fac76e3198212dbfc7cd
2020-11-04 16:16:48 -08:00
svcscm
f02ae77a42 Updating submodules
Summary:
GitHub commits:

0808ce9609

Reviewed By: bigfootjon

fbshipit-source-id: 8ca72fc42f664ef803fc1b79c575f6d678b2e2bb
2020-11-04 15:04:58 -08:00
svcscm
aeb8c15614 Updating submodules
Summary:
GitHub commits:

a01453c29c
2da48a24bb

Reviewed By: bigfootjon

fbshipit-source-id: 57cf44f41d32bf9816e1a37c1816111a663a50ab
2020-11-04 14:39:03 -08:00
svcscm
e470672b3e Updating submodules
Summary:
GitHub commits:

340d90513c
6bb79f5151
6f6ed05f3f
b6d8e36741
ce1024ae6f
52f4fe68b6
043286b372
e039616f33

Reviewed By: bigfootjon

fbshipit-source-id: fc29b68c7be9d7c8f5e0cce0e9a82f28d56fc347
2020-11-04 12:59:44 -08:00
svcscm
613a4087e8 Updating submodules
Summary:
GitHub commits:

a29c654454
e06f88a012
4997c38013
7d668211a8

Reviewed By: bigfootjon

fbshipit-source-id: 7ce64608cf1d83e5f7907ba21d10ba97fde66f49
2020-11-04 09:48:18 -08:00
svcscm
7a4408aaa2 Updating submodules
Summary:
GitHub commits:

120fb0fdb8
afe399a12f

Reviewed By: bigfootjon

fbshipit-source-id: f42cc6e0fd2db0a403c4c7aa99753f6d1135126f
2020-11-04 08:52:47 -08:00
svcscm
424f9d5214 Updating submodules
Summary:
GitHub commits:

0074f270a0
69f99a1eb9

Reviewed By: bigfootjon

fbshipit-source-id: 3da546559e5f64b9d9341c6c497ae43654191fb1
2020-11-04 01:20:50 -08:00
svcscm
96fdbb0827 Updating submodules
Summary:
GitHub commits:

ec1ebaf825

Reviewed By: bigfootjon

fbshipit-source-id: 9310f29e099c417a3bd251dd1ded7f167bb0d628
2020-11-03 18:00:52 -08:00
svcscm
014db196ff Updating submodules
Summary:
GitHub commits:

a3f57dc70c
fd76e5fd88
026e35c7f5
4206c44d57

Reviewed By: bigfootjon

fbshipit-source-id: b022dd5b74875dc886676163f60b522bf8856dfe
2020-11-03 17:40:19 -08:00
svcscm
7a1675e6b1 Updating submodules
Summary:
GitHub commits:

06a92fcf5c
8608ae2f1f
bf2a9f0398

Reviewed By: bigfootjon

fbshipit-source-id: 46a79c9982c3eeb08ef82d094a693d271f37f9d6
2020-11-03 14:52:06 -08:00
svcscm
e795ffd05a Updating submodules
Summary:
GitHub commits:

08de9558ef
964b2fb371
e2a348b2a2
3cdd018ff6

Reviewed By: bigfootjon

fbshipit-source-id: 6380a91475d8e9e51462c0b62e0e4deec826ba1a
2020-11-03 12:31:51 -08:00
svcscm
d5df6e5c7b Updating submodules
Summary:
GitHub commits:

6d0e4a2d03
da9ba7bd99
ba258f59e0
3181213fb2
04e3f3dc96
0b94468bba
30f6c27940
57e0360cf2
ca95e4bbb0
5ff22386c1
f925b352b1

Reviewed By: bigfootjon

fbshipit-source-id: 9f9edb31d337c04a2548aae47492dd1b285d75d1
2020-11-03 11:53:41 -08:00
svcscm
54fe3f8c65 Updating submodules
Summary:
GitHub commits:

8c47cb6fa1

Reviewed By: bigfootjon

fbshipit-source-id: cdf4228a461e865280ca930ccba7becd3d1134a6
2020-11-03 05:34:38 -08:00
svcscm
afc8719766 Updating submodules
Summary:
GitHub commits:

c102d3fbe9

Reviewed By: bigfootjon

fbshipit-source-id: 0267f02b69015b2b2cfdbb626b2ff748094a7cbc
2020-11-03 03:57:11 -08:00
svcscm
c827b749ca Updating submodules
Summary:
GitHub commits:

18419ad042
08420bc99c

Reviewed By: bigfootjon

fbshipit-source-id: 86aa5279cdfe69e39c912719ffdb59368d51cf01
2020-11-02 15:22:53 -08:00
svcscm
637dc48f36 Updating submodules
Summary:
GitHub commits:

517c30bd6f
02f81fb85f
fd8fb790fe

Reviewed By: bigfootjon

fbshipit-source-id: f7d9f32172d111f9c72a7dbb97a0bc24ccbbe3f8
2020-11-02 14:54:21 -08:00
svcscm
2b2a926bdf Updating submodules
Summary:
GitHub commits:

7feb2d379c
e00bbf2781
15ea3a6c2d
d369779e78

Reviewed By: bigfootjon

fbshipit-source-id: 38d2b38410ab4ceca63e8d891dca389785996281
2020-11-02 13:52:37 -08:00
svcscm
c413bd735f Updating submodules
Summary:
GitHub commits:

7495b0756c
9cba659b24
dd7dd8e5ea

Reviewed By: bigfootjon

fbshipit-source-id: 79d8c4d43b85f5f2a29d925e5cb975e5c6fa3f99
2020-11-02 13:01:51 -08:00
svcscm
905f82067c Updating submodules
Summary:
GitHub commits:

67452dd026
79400acbd1
8782c59603
2834b6e45c
e19a792319
de1d04a918
2c2a6bd6a2
ae6c26e635
6cdb6922a1
3b1db55d76

Reviewed By: bigfootjon

fbshipit-source-id: e7836ad80e26ae7ceaf4be6bb65b9730eedc8875
2020-11-02 12:35:05 -08:00
svcscm
a881d237da Updating submodules
Summary:
GitHub commits:

98625fc81a

Reviewed By: bigfootjon

fbshipit-source-id: cce239e1d97775206be80c86346818fe00458b01
2020-11-02 10:26:21 -08:00
svcscm
e605f008d5 Updating submodules
Summary:
GitHub commits:

c75fef6d83
c380647a85
2dc6eccbee
62c2a7e656
d226a14112
67ed9874a4
5fb92845c2

Reviewed By: bigfootjon

fbshipit-source-id: dc7cbfaa4a94f109b403c19bd604e049d6d2a0f9
2020-11-02 10:24:52 -08:00
svcscm
3811ebf747 Updating submodules
Summary:
GitHub commits:

abeb13b706
df1adafb2b

Reviewed By: jurajh-fb

fbshipit-source-id: 614556f51924fd89f66a386cb379f49103d75568
2020-11-02 09:18:50 -08:00
svcscm
69957dcf50 Updating submodules
Summary:
GitHub commits:

8f67134516

Reviewed By: jurajh-fb

fbshipit-source-id: 867e6638302bf88c9c8363eff14831b78d66e3e3
2020-11-02 09:18:50 -08:00
svcscm
0a69e3e6f7 Updating submodules
Summary:
GitHub commits:

709728e7a2
6472768411
e9bff412e3
0c28b63bd6
0395fd00cc

Reviewed By: jurajh-fb

fbshipit-source-id: df941766bca3d92dbd696e9038d5f344a9ee5145
2020-11-01 16:24:29 -08:00
svcscm
ccbbae8993 Updating submodules
Summary:
GitHub commits:

78a2c5c083
3f0bdd47ae
bbfaab48bd

Reviewed By: jurajh-fb

fbshipit-source-id: 63f2b8612dc07ff37612099d60829c5c6eed25aa
2020-10-31 20:23:24 -07:00
svcscm
9a38673918 Updating submodules
Summary:
GitHub commits:

e8054eee7f

Reviewed By: jurajh-fb

fbshipit-source-id: ae24a78e451df557c743cda09a33aaf7e8dd1e87
2020-10-30 19:53:26 -07:00
svcscm
2016432f8b Updating submodules
Summary:
GitHub commits:

8dd5202b25
aa3d20dc28
1a8a4caa12

Reviewed By: jurajh-fb

fbshipit-source-id: f196492a5b4dd0302f468faeab024003e29e7d90
2020-10-30 16:40:08 -07:00
svcscm
da9d2a77a0 Updating submodules
Summary:
GitHub commits:

699fd4223f
e5676873ad
7bd9e0b144
a388c8cc6b
e8db1b917b
bd48e9822d
301a2e9430
d8e411c8f7
60a01ad62a

Reviewed By: jurajh-fb

fbshipit-source-id: b1b00f1c1b997219e3009492914b335342364454
2020-10-30 15:12:43 -07:00
svcscm
016e204451 Updating submodules
Summary:
GitHub commits:

bd529c4cca
5a9ab46ab9
a93c52f9ed
96fb566b49
6c7b76181b
26562502e6
7d936f884b

Reviewed By: jurajh-fb

fbshipit-source-id: 582780bf43bb18c4f85e6340fb794e00bab47bbf
2020-10-30 11:24:24 -07:00
svcscm
126e5bff30 Updating submodules
Summary:
GitHub commits:

42f7077c7e
039792039c

Reviewed By: jurajh-fb

fbshipit-source-id: b6f1b104a735f0a97b7695a8292cf8c7485cf675
2020-10-30 09:34:08 -07:00
svcscm
bde60f9222 Updating submodules
Summary:
GitHub commits:

505affdcff

Reviewed By: jurajh-fb

fbshipit-source-id: ad2c3f44d92d400074fdffdd639d71902b573b3a
2020-10-30 01:17:38 -07:00
svcscm
f478255ef8 Updating submodules
Summary:
GitHub commits:

cdff380794
6d799fafcb

Reviewed By: jurajh-fb

fbshipit-source-id: b756c9fa4c601b92277c6f658bd746bcfeef5fae
2020-10-29 18:47:12 -07:00
svcscm
48e03982d0 Updating submodules
Summary:
GitHub commits:

1aa48620fd

Reviewed By: jurajh-fb

fbshipit-source-id: 0136e2f9b449b3af04ca7dc7b359f06f93f97100
2020-10-29 17:40:18 -07:00
svcscm
74d4373a34 Updating submodules
Summary:
GitHub commits:

a696f9fb5b
6773901f76
8166a20d3d
5f73c430a2

Reviewed By: jurajh-fb

fbshipit-source-id: 58c518f265174295cc2baabf89e579d668367f4b
2020-10-29 16:26:07 -07:00
svcscm
97269ed0b5 Updating submodules
Summary:
GitHub commits:

f3c188bfd3
2109302cb4
f6eac3215c
787c88e484
88f69f2e97
51245fa528
d2a56d33e0

Reviewed By: jurajh-fb

fbshipit-source-id: e1c8f980458809f7884ce699e7e18f1a946c1b43
2020-10-29 15:58:11 -07:00
svcscm
505ff1977a Updating submodules
Summary:
GitHub commits:

97ec1db2fd
d9ba66ad3b
5f03d8b038
7eb2824e3f
a92fdc71e3
205dacb931
d540e0b41c

Reviewed By: jurajh-fb

fbshipit-source-id: 6c51f9adc610619e7aa411153e3b7101f3b73407
2020-10-29 14:40:38 -07:00
svcscm
114a927b14 Updating submodules
Summary:
GitHub commits:

43a46f0d77

Reviewed By: jurajh-fb

fbshipit-source-id: a387dc8456b38702009deab206f85c0f563c40fb
2020-10-29 13:42:36 -07:00
svcscm
b7ff7bf6d9 Updating submodules
Summary:
GitHub commits:

a106fa4d16
93ee341082
9a6d0ba238
39d5addbff

Reviewed By: jurajh-fb

fbshipit-source-id: d23e7da4863f1b19f8fa221c0869f7caddea6022
2020-10-29 13:34:05 -07:00
svcscm
a5e6948258 Updating submodules
Summary:
GitHub commits:

76df47f7dd
ae7f09e39d
f9374ae1c5
faf892f329
5320e522dd
4db28737d2
05f7030493

Reviewed By: jurajh-fb

fbshipit-source-id: e3e892f65db7863bad0407dfd55f8ee8e28c3538
2020-10-29 12:10:27 -07:00
svcscm
c27a1c0fa3 Updating submodules
Summary:
GitHub commits:

b89e21b71d
f63a5c3168
abd75f9984

Reviewed By: jurajh-fb

fbshipit-source-id: ef7ef974079ed3f55351dffd2182bad768455975
2020-10-29 03:43:48 -07:00
svcscm
e67109978c Updating submodules
Summary:
GitHub commits:

0cbc318546
99a0305bb8
ab2e250dc0
423a8d8169
1b286ec679

Reviewed By: jurajh-fb

fbshipit-source-id: 2c36cc8ad23b816612810110c4f623b2bb20f1ef
2020-10-28 21:36:19 -07:00
svcscm
e5e6f53b83 Updating submodules
Summary:
GitHub commits:

cb3d9af0ae
2d79be6dde
795090fc01

Reviewed By: jurajh-fb

fbshipit-source-id: 47c52ddced67cfe4742b3c48c1db46bad776627f
2020-10-28 16:22:01 -07:00
svcscm
afb35484f4 Updating submodules
Summary:
GitHub commits:

cf16ffe796
25fe3ce3da
2404f8b9ec
ddb282f31e

Reviewed By: jurajh-fb

fbshipit-source-id: 8cb87c2784f5964796b49bf2d6e3b3aad21d1df4
2020-10-28 15:10:01 -07:00
svcscm
0cfb846cb0 Updating submodules
Summary:
GitHub commits:

27b5c70967
bcd593ae87
a85208709b

Reviewed By: jurajh-fb

fbshipit-source-id: 855779a7dcfdd331c952f0ca570b6c0dadbac191
2020-10-28 12:52:37 -07:00